VBA程序中可以实现代码注释功能的是什么?

VBA程序中可以实现代码注释功能的是什么?,第1张

VBA中代码注释的功能啊。。

就是在任意代码后面增加一个单引号',在同行单引号后面的所有内容即被视为注释。

给你一段代码看看:

Sub Macro1()

'VBA替换日期型数据

Dim cz As String, th As String

cz = "姿纤????-*-*" '查找内容

th = 41118 '替换内容

Dim c As Range '循环变量,代表选中区域内的每个单元格

'注意,先腔则选择替换的区域,注意不要选择错了地方,再执行伍册棚宏,否则后果比较严重

'下面的selection即表示被选择的区域

For Each c In Selection'循环选中区域的每一个单元格

If c.Text Like cz Then '如果单元格的显示形式和????-*-*格式一样

c.Value = th'替换

End If

Next

End Sub

在语句凳银的开头加一个单引号(')就是注释,例如以下程序中第三句代码就是注释掉蠢粗御了。

删掉'带岩,就是取消注释

Private Sub CommandButton1_Click()

On Error Resume Next

'Call Connect

UserForm1.Show 0

End Sub

1. Sub 计算()

Dim a as Integer;定义变量 a 为 整数型

a=Val(InputBox(“请输入一整数a”) ;将对话框中输入的值转戚喊亮化为数值并赋值给变量a

If a>=0 Then ;条件语句,如果a大于等于零

a=a+10;则,变量a等于原变量值+10

Else ;否则a小于零

a=-a+10;变量a等于10-变量a

End ;条件语句结束

Sheet1.Activate;激活sheet1表高宽

Cells(1, 1) = a ;将变量a的值写入单元格A1

End Sub ;过程结束

2.Sub color()

For k = 1 To 7 ;循环语句,执行7次

c = "A" &k;确定单元格,如A1 、渗此A2

Range(c).Select;选定单元

Selection.Interior.ColorIndex = k ;给选定的单元格标色

Next

End Sub ; 该过程执行完后会给A1Z至A7单元格表上7种颜色。


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/yw/12383272.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-05-23
下一篇2023-05-23

发表评论

登录后才能评论

评论列表(0条)

    保存